Biography

2012: Saw action in all 11 games... was part of an offensive line that allowed the third-fewest sacks in CAA.

2011: Started all 13 games at the left guard position for an offensive line that produced the first 3,000-yard passer in school history (Warren Smith) and a 1,000-yard rusher (Pushaun Brown)...the line gave up a league-low 1.54 sacks per game. 

2010: Saw game time against New Hampshire (10/2) and Villanova (10/16).

2009: Sat out the season as a redshirt . . . has four years of eligibility remaining.

BEFORE MAINE/PERSONAL: Played on the offensive and defensive lines for coach Tony Mottola at Ridge H.S. … served as a captain … helped lead his team to a 9-2 record and a berth in the Group IV semifinals … earned First-Team Group IV All-State honors … also earned first-team all-conference and all-county honors twice … earned second-team all-conference honors as a sophomore … born Oct. 18, 1990 … son of Peter and Mary Beth Gakos … majoring in childhood development and family relations.
